I have an issue with my Acer laptop and I hope you can help. I installed a new update for Windows 10 (unsure which one), and when I tried to play a game (older one), the screen froze. Upon restart, it showed a blue screen and the message "critical service failed". From then on, it constantly restarted itself. After a couple of days, when I revisited the laptop to try to fix it, it did not do anything anymore, except show the battery lights and the keyboard lighting. I have tried in vain to get the computer to start.
I checked previous posts with similar issues:
https://community.acer.com/en/discussion/588396/kb4532695-acer-aspire-f5-573g-74kp-nx-gdaef-016-black-screen/p2https://community.acer.com/en/discussion/592040/aspire-v5-572pg-will-not-boot#latestBased on these posts I already did the following:
- I removed the battery + pressed 'start' button +/- 30-50 seconds. Did not work.
- I removed the HDD + battery. Did not work.
- I swapped the RAM from one RAM gate to the other. Did not work.
- I checked the parts on burn area's and general status and they all seemed to be fine.
- I plugged an external screen through HDMI. Other screen never received any input. Did not work.
- I tried to start the computer with various Fn combinations (Esc, F2, F12 and probably more). Did not work.
At this point I am unsure what else I can do. The initial "critical service failed" issue was supposedly a software issue (according to info I found on fora and youtube solutions). But now the pc does not seem to do anything except blink some lights. Does anyone have other tips beside the ones I already tried?
